Beijing Braces a Severe Storm System
A dangerous storm system is marching toward China, prompting authorities to sound the alarm. Forecasters predict severe thunderstorms, which could lead to power outages. Citizens are advised to stay indoors and avoid travel. First aid units have been mobilized to assist those in need. Authorities are working around the clock. The storm is forecast